Output f324dac32d453a1bfcfc5649f68fd1723212dfba5ce1d9412c9deee8ea248eb6:1

value
6980717311780
script pubkey
OP_0 OP_PUSHBYTES_20 42f1a632ac4ad4ff5e4f186c51445011a00b3af8
address
tb1qgtc6vv4vft207hj0rpk9z3zszxsqkwhcz0mkt6
transaction
f324dac32d453a1bfcfc5649f68fd1723212dfba5ce1d9412c9deee8ea248eb6
confirmations
167300
spent
true